The 5 Best Catering Services in Belfast for Stress-Free Events

Food Quality and Taste – We focused on caterers who use quality local ingredients and serve dishes that hold up well during events

Service and Reliability – We looked for teams known for punctual setups, smooth communication, and dependable coordination on event days.

Menu Variety and Flexibility – We chose providers that can tailor menus for all kinds of guests – whether it’s vegan canapes, gluten-free desserts, or themed buffets.

Value for Money – We compared serving sizes, ingredient quality, and delivery/setup inclusions to ensure you’re getting genuine value.

Planning an event in Belfast sounds fun – until you realize you’ve spent two hours trying to figure out if 50 people will eat more sausage rolls or sandwiches. From weddings, work conferences, family reunions, one thing’s always true: the food can make or break it.

That’s where Belfast’s catering scene shines. The city’s kitchens are full of people who understand how to feed crowds well. Some have fine-dining chefs turned event specialists, while others run family-owned businesses that know how to stretch a buffet without sacrificing flavor.

We sampled, surveyed, and spoke to customers across the city to find catering teams that actually deliver– on time, with food that’s memorable for the right reasons.

Posh Nosh has been catering Belfast’s biggest events for over 30 years, and their reputation holds up for good reason. They combine restaurant-level food with event-scale logistics… something not every caterer can pull off.

Their signature dishes, like honey-glazed ham with mustard jus and vegetarian risotto with truffle oil, are both flavorful and well-balanced. 

The canapes are particularly popular. These are tiny bites that look like art pieces but actually taste like high-quality food.

Their team’s professionalism stands out too. Servers are discreet, efficient, and genuinely pleasant to deal with. 

That said, smaller private clients sometimes mention that Posh Nosh’s packages can feel more formal and less flexible compared to boutique caterers. Still, if you’re hosting something high-end, they’re as dependable as it gets.

Yellow Door started as a small deli and evolved into one of Northern Ireland’s most respected catering brands. Their food philosophy revolves around freshness and creativity. They offer free-range chicken skewers, roasted vegetable couscous, and lemon drizzle tartlets.

They handle everything from private dinners to corporate events, with special attention to dietary inclusivity. The service feels personal even at scale, which is rare. Reviews consistently praise their attention to detail and beautiful presentation.

On the flip side, Yellow Door can be pricey for small events, and their minimum orders can feel steep for casual gatherings. But for weddings or corporate occasions where you want sophistication without pretension, they’re hard to beat.

There’s something primal and satisfying about a perfectly cooked roast—and Challas Roast has turned that feeling into an art form.

Specializing in hog roasts and carveries, this Belfast favorite has built its reputation on the scent of slow-cooked meat wafting through outdoor events. They show up with professional roasting rigs, carve on-site, and serve portions big enough to keep even the hungriest guests quiet for a while. 

The menu can be customized to include sides like garlic potatoes, roasted veggies, and rich gravy that people will literally  queue for twice. 

While it’s not the right fit for a formal ballroom event, it’s perfect for rustic weddings, festivals, and outdoor gatherings where you want good vibes, full bellies, and guests taking second helpings.

K&R Event Catering specializes in full-service event catering, from weddings and banquets to large corporate events. They are known for their professionalism and spotless execution. 

Menus also range from fine-dining multi-course meals to relaxed buffets, and they’re especially good at mixing local and continental flavors.

You’ll find everything from tender lamb shanks to creamy seafood linguine and melt-in-your-mouth desserts. The service team is well-trained and intuitive – they even refill glasses before you even notice they’re empty.

They’re slightly pricier than mid-range caterers, but what you’re paying for is peace of mind. They handle everything: from setup and tableware to staffing and cleanup. Clients often praise their communication and attention to detail throughout the planning process.

If you’re looking for the kind of caterer who can feed a crowd and handle the stress that comes with it, Bobby’s Catering and Events is your lifesaver.

They’re known across Belfast for big, well-organized events. Imagine weddings, fundraisers, and corporate galas where precision matters as much as flavor. Their menus balance hearty local fare with classic favorites: roast beef with Yorkshire pudding, creamy mashed potatoes, and pavlova that’s so light you’ll question physics.

What makes Bobby’s stand out is their consistency. Everything arrives hot, portions are generous, and the staff are calm even when timelines get wild. 

On the flip side, they’re not the go-to for experimental cuisine. The focus here is on crowd-pleasers and reliable classics. But when you need things to run like clockwork, and taste like home, they’re unbeatable.
